A Tale of Technological Supremacy

China's recent revelation about the US's attempt to purchase its advanced superconducting magnet technology has sparked curiosity and raised questions about the dynamics of scientific progress and international relations. This story is a testament to China's growing prowess in cutting-edge fields of basic science, a development that has not gone unnoticed by the global scientific community.

The Magnet's Significance

What makes this magnet so special? Well, for starters, it's a game-changer in the field of particle accelerators. The Beijing Electron-Positron Collider's latest upgrade, powered by this Chinese-made magnet, has outperformed its American counterparts by a significant margin. This achievement is a testament to China's dedication to innovation and its ability to compete at the highest level.

A Shift in Power Dynamics

The US Department of Energy's Brookhaven National Laboratory, once a dominant force in superconducting magnet technology, is now seeking to acquire Chinese expertise. This shift highlights a broader trend: the rise of China as a scientific powerhouse and the potential rebalancing of global technological leadership. The Human Element

From my perspective, what's particularly intriguing is the human story behind this technological advancement. The dedication of researchers like Yu Chenghui and Zhu Yingshun, who spent over a decade developing this magnet, is a testament to the power of perseverance and the human capacity for innovation. Their achievement is a source of national pride and a reminder that scientific breakthroughs often require a long-term vision and unwavering commitment.
